On Saturday 12 May 2018 05:53 PM, Adam Ford wrote:
> The legacy mode uses the write protect and card detect but DT does not.
> This patch enables Write-Protect and Card-Detect pins for the MMC card, and
> the gpio-ranges property sets the gpio pinmuxing for those respective pins.
